Are impact-resistant shingles worth the extra cost for our area?

For Westminster's 110 mph wind zone and June-November hurricane season, they are a financial necessity. A Class 4 impact-rated shingle is designed to resist hail and wind-borne debris, preventing the small punctures that lead to major leaks during a storm. This directly prevents the most common insurance claim, protecting your deductible and helping to mitigate future premium hikes. It is the most effective single upgrade for storm resilience.

Could my roof be causing the mold in my attic?

Very likely. A 4/12 low-slope gable roof in our climate requires precise intake and exhaust balance per the 2021 IRC with Louisiana amendments. Improper venting leads to hot, moist air stagnation in the attic, which condenses on the underside of the roof deck. This constant moisture cycle promotes mold growth on the plywood and rafters, degrading structural wood and reducing insulation effectiveness, which increases energy costs.
